Chapter 4: The Power of Thoughts: How Your Mind Shapes Your Reality

Here, Trenton explores the profound impact of our thoughts on our emotions and behaviors. He introduces the concept of cognitive distortions – negative or irrational thought patterns that can lead to emotional distress. Through clear examples and practical exercises, he teaches readers how to identify these unhelpful thought patterns, challenge their validity, and replace them with more balanced and realistic perspectives. This chapter empowers individuals to take control of their inner dialogue and create a more positive and empowering mental landscape.

Chapter 5: Unearthing Your Core Beliefs: The Hidden Drivers of Your Behavior

Trenton delves into the deeper layers of our psyche, focusing on core beliefs – fundamental assumptions about ourselves, others, and the world that often operate unconsciously. He explains how these deeply ingrained beliefs, often formed in early childhood, can significantly influence our thoughts, feelings, and relationships. This chapter provides guidance on identifying limiting core beliefs and understanding their origins. By bringing these unconscious patterns into conscious awareness, we can begin to challenge and reshape them, paving the way for profound personal transformation.

Chapter 8: Understanding Your Attachment Style: How Your Past Shapes Your Relationships

This chapter delves into the fascinating world of attachment theory, explaining how our early childhood experiences with caregivers can shape our patterns of relating to others in adulthood. Trenton describes the different attachment styles (secure, anxious-preoccupied, dismissive-avoidant, and fearful-avoidant) and helps readers identify their own attachment patterns. Understanding our attachment style can provide valuable insights into our relationship dynamics and help us cultivate healthier and more fulfilling connections.

Chapter 10: Setting Healthy Boundaries: Protecting Your Energy and Well-being

Trenton dedicates an important chapter to the concept of boundaries – the invisible lines we draw to protect our physical, emotional, and mental well-being. He explains why setting healthy boundaries is crucial for self-care and preventing burnout and resentment. This chapter provides practical strategies for identifying our boundaries, communicating them effectively, and navigating the challenges that may arise when asserting our needs.
